I have a Windows XP pro client and a Windows 2003 file server in the same
domain that I am trying to use IPSec transport mode to authenticate and
encrypt (AH + ESP) all TCP port 445 traffic between client and server.
Currently using Kerberos as authentication method. Link is established
between both clients, and I can see encrypted traffic being exchanged
between file server and client via Ethereal (http://www.ethereal.com) packet
filter.
But whenever I try to access the file share, the link fails, even though
IPSec encrypted traffic is being exchanged. The event logs show ID 541
which indicates a successful IKE exchange. Below is a command line
exchange, where X:\ is the file share drive on the server. The link is
successful, but I cannot access any files:
